Across TCGA pan-cancer cohorts, KCNAB2 mass-spec protein differs between tumor and matched normal tissue in 6 of 18 cancer types tested, making tumor–normal expression one of KCNAB2’s most consistent transcriptional readouts.

The strongest signal is observed in clear cell renal cell carcinoma (CCRCC), where KCNAB2 mass-spec protein is more highly expressed in tumor relative to normal tissue. In most cancer types KCNAB2 is over-expressed in tumor, although a few such as LUAD and LSCC show the opposite, repressed pattern.

CCRCC, LUAD, and LSCC are the cancer types where KCNAB2 tumor–normal differential expression is most reproducible.
